- Artist Networking and Community Building Community Collaborative Art ProjectsOperates the Articipant Program to connect artists and organizations, strengthening Arizona's creative ecosystem. This includes hosting "Mixed Media Happy Hour" events for networking and providing an "ArtBoard Newsletter" with arts opportunities. The organization also founded "the mood room" to connect artists with events and services.
- Artist Support and Development Artist Support ProgramsProvides support to emerging artists in Arizona through the Articipant Program, offering mentoring, exhibition planning, networking support, portfolio review, career advice, and an "ArtBoard Newsletter" for arts opportunities. This also includes operating The Artist Forward Fund (TAFF) which provides grants and professional guidance to emerging artists.

ART+FORM
A project designed to inspire connection between multiple art practices while bridging Arizona’s arts and culture with development sectors.
Art Detour
An annual month-long celebration of the arts and culture community in Arizona, highlighting various art forms and engaging local artists.
Artist Forward Fund (TAFF)
A grant program supporting emerging Arizona artists at critical junctures in their careers, providing mentorship and resources.
mood room
An interdisciplinary art space that promotes diverse artistic practices and connects artists with exhibition opportunities.
